#623636 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#623636 is composed of 38.4% red, 21.2% green and 21.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.9% magenta, 44.9%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 0 degrees, a saturation of 28.9% and a lightness of 29.8%. #623636 color hex could be obtained by blending #c46c6c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#623636

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090505 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fc is the lightest one.

Tones of #623636

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#504848 is the less saturated color, while #970101 is the most saturated one.
